编程试题分析总结通常包括以下几个部分:
试题描述和分析
对试题进行全面描述,包括难度、优化要求、输入输出规范、限制和要求等。
深入分析试题的核心要求和难点,确保分析结果清晰、准确和具有可操作性。
解题思路和实现方法
提供有效的解题思路和实现方法,包括算法设计、数据结构选择、程序流程、代码示例和优化技巧等。
根据试题要求和难度,提供不同的解题思路和实现方法,以满足不同读者的需求。
代码实现和测试
提供完整的代码实现,以证明解题思路和实现方法的正确性、有效性和高效性。
提供丰富的测试用例和结果,展示代码的稳定性和可靠性,以及优化和改进的效果。
常见错误和注意事项
总结在编写代码过程中可能遇到的常见错误和注意事项,帮助读者避免类似问题。
总结和建议
对试题进行总结,提出一些学习编程的建议,帮助读者更好地掌握相关知识和技能。
---
编程试题分析总结
试题描述和分析
本题要求编写一个程序,实现以下功能:
从键盘输入一个整数 `x`。
根据 `x` 的值,输出不同的结果。
具体要求:
输入:一个整数 `x`。
输出:根据 `x` 的值,输出不同的结果。
解题思路和实现方法
我们可以使用条件语句来实现这个功能。根据 `x` 的值,我们可以选择不同的输出结果。具体实现如下:
```python
x = int(input("请输入一个整数: "))
if x == 10:
print("输入的值是10")
elif x == 20:
print("输入的值是20")
else:
print("输入的值不是10或20")
```
代码实现和测试
```python
x = int(input("请输入一个整数: "))
if x == 10:
print("输入的值是10")
elif x == 20:
print("输入的值是20")
else:
print("输入的值不是10或20")
```
测试用例:
输入:10,输出:输入的值是10
输入:20,输出:输入的值是20
输入:5,输出:输入的值不是10或20
常见错误和注意事项
输入类型错误:
确保输入的是一个整数,否则会引发类型错误。
逻辑错误:
确保条件语句的逻辑正确,避免出现意外的结果。
总结和建议
通过本题,我们学会了如何使用条件语句来实现根据输入值输出不同结果的功能。建议在实际编程中,多编写和测试代码,确保代码的正确性和稳定性。同时,注意输入数据的类型和范围,避免出现运行时错误。
---
以上是一个简单的编程试题分析总结示例,希望对你有所帮助。